Construction Law - Full Program
A basic understanding of construction law is extremely important for individuals employed in the construction industry. This series has been designed to provide an overview of topics relevant to the industry.
This program is 30 hours.
***Gold Seal accredited: Participants who complete all modules will receive 5 Credits***

Module 1: Occupational Health & Safety in the Construction Industry
Module 2: Delay Claims and Change Orders
Module 3: Bidding and Tendering
Module 4: Builders’ Liens - Holdbacks and Claims
Module 5: CCA Documents
Module 6: Labour Law and the Construction Industry
Module 7: Avoid Litigation and Collect Unpaid Accounts
Module 8: Construction Claims - Debts, Bonds and Bankruptcy
Module 9: Mediation and Alternate Dispute Resolution
Module 10: Successful Integration of Diverse Populations in your Workplace
